‘Kensuke’s Kingdom’ Trailer and Posters: A Stunning Animated Survival Tale Featuring Star-Studded Voice Cast

Discover the magical journey of 'Kensuke's Kingdom,' an animated adventure filled with danger and beauty. Featuring a stellar voice cast, this film adaptation of Michael Morpurgo's classic novel is set to captivate audiences this October.

Allan Ford August 2, 2024 Add a Comment

In a world where animation continues to push the boundaries of storytelling, Kensuke's Kingdom stands out as a mesmerizing tale of survival, friendship, and the awe-inspiring beauty of nature. Premiering in theaters on October 18th, 2024, this animated adaptation of Michael Morpurgo's beloved novel promises to enchant viewers of all ages with its heartfelt narrative and stunning visuals.

The story follows young Michael, voiced by newcomer Aaron MacGregor, who finds himself shipwrecked on a remote island after a violent storm separates him from his family. As Michael struggles to survive alongside his loyal dog, he discovers he's not alone. The island is also home to Kensuke, an old Japanese man played by the esteemed Ken Watanabe. Kensuke, who has lived in seclusion since World War II, initially resents Michael's presence, but as they face external threats, they form a bond that transcends their differences.

This beautifully animated film boasts a stellar voice cast, including Oscar winner Cillian Murphy, Oscar nominee Sally Hawkins, and rising star Raffey Cassidy. Their performances bring depth and emotion to the characters, making the island's breathtaking landscapes and perilous challenges all the more vivid.

Directed by Neil Boyle and Kirk Hendry, both making their feature directorial debuts, Kensuke's Kingdom has already made waves at the 2023 Annecy & London Film Festivals, securing top prizes at the British Animation Awards for Best Feature and Best Writing. The screenplay, crafted by Frank Cottrell-Boyce, stays true to Morpurgo's original narrative while adding fresh layers of intrigue and wonder.

Produced by a talented team, including Camilla Deakin, Ruth Fielding, and Sarah Radclyffe, the film is poised to be a visual and emotional feast.
